Osip

 

A fine dining restaurant in rural, south west England has made it on to Conde Nast’s Best New Restaurants in the World.

 

Osip, in Bruton, is headed up by Chef Patron Merlin Labron-Johnson and has already won 1 Michelin Star for their tasting menus inspired by the seasons, homegrown produce and driven by a farm to table ethos.

The list features the 50 best new restaurants across the globe and features sites from locations as far flung as Sydney, Paris and La Paz.

 

Osip makes the list after it reopened in a larger site last year, where it has kept the levels of exceptional cuisine and excitement up in equal measure; as diners from all over the world make a special journey to join them.

Lisa Goodwin-Allen

 

After the great news about Lisa Goodwin-Allen returning to Northcote as Chef-Patron Director hit the headlines, there was a further update that the renowned chef is to join Beaumont Hotel in Mayfair as Culinary Director.

 

The Lancaster born Michelin Star chef will join executive chef Brendan Fyldes in the overhaul of the culinary aspect of the 5 Star London property.

 

This will include a new flagship restaurant, Rosi, which promises – under Goodwin-Allen’s keen eye – to be just as special as Northcote where she has spent more than 20 years of her career.

Estrella Damm Sustainability Awards

 

Restaurant Online have published an article about the opening of entries into the Estrella Damm Sustainability Awards 2025.

National Restaurant Awards

The prestigious prize is part of the National Restaurant Awards that will be taking place in London next month.

 

The award celebrates restaurants dedicated to sustainability and ethics with regards to the sourcing of ingredients while still providing exceptional food and service. Past winners have included Stockport’s 4AA Rosettes awarded Where The Light Gets In and Michelin Star Pensons in Worcestershire.
